AECOM Senior Acoustics Consultant in St Albans, United Kingdom

Job Description

We have an exciting opportunity for a Senior Consultant to join the AECOM Acoustics team, working on acoustics projects, and supporting junior staff.

You will contribute to a wide range of sound, noise, and vibration projects, with a focus on environmental acoustics, but ability to contribute to building acoustics projects is also desirable.

The ideal candidate will have experience of providing expert advice to clients on environmental acoustics across a range of sectors including windfarms, road and rail schemes, power, residential and commercial. We are seeking personnel with the ability to demonstrate experience of resourcing and delivering complex and challenging acoustics projects. You will have a track record of working in acoustics and preferably have experience of a range of acoustics commissions from small projects to major multi-disciplinary projects covering sound, noise and vibration technical areas. You will have a strong background in acoustics, be innovative and willing to exploit the latest technologies, but who can also explain acoustics to a non-technical audience.

We have an enviable project portfolio across all market sectors, providing a wide range of career development opportunities. We advise clients on building, environmental and occupational acoustics, noise mapping, vibration, industrial noise control, audio-visual design and auralisation . A member of the Association of Noise Consultants and Sponsor of the Institute of Acoustics, AECOM Acoustics has a team of 50 acousticians working across the UK.

AECOM is one of the largest acoustics practices in the world with offices across Europe, Australia, America, Canada, the Middle East and East Asia. Acoustics is part of AECOM’s Environment and Sustainability business which provides environmental management services for feasibility, impact analysis and operational compliance as well as remediation, restoration and re-use of impacted property.

As a member of our Acoustics team you can expect to work on a wide range of interesting and challenging projects including some of the biggest projects in the UK. Recent and current clients include HS2, Balfour Beatty Vinci, SSE, INEOS, Battersea Power Station, Houses of Parliament, HMRC, BBC, Guys and St Thomas’s, DEFRA, National Highways, and Shell.

To be successful in this role the candidates should :

  • be keen to work collaboratively within an established acoustics team. The successful candidate would also work across wider multi-disciplinary design teams and be expected to establish strong working relationships with other internal teams.

  • have excellent technical, project management, presentation, report writing, commercial, personal organisation and communication skills.

  • be able to write reports and undertake EIAs/prepare ES Noise and Vibration chapters for a range of projects, and be conversant with relevant legislation, policy, standards, and guidance across different regions of the UK and Ireland.

  • be able to build and maintain relationships with both internal and external clients; write proposals, lead the acoustic input to projects, manage the technical and financial aspect of projects and manage, mentor and teach junior staff.

  • undertake, oversee and technically review acoustic modelling using software such as CadnaA, CATT, Insul, EASE, and SketchUp.

  • undertake a range of site measurements and testing, data analysis, predictions and write and technically review reports on a range of projects. Experience of displaying and manipulating datasets in GIS software would also be beneficial.
